The Chemistry Between Natalie Portman and Mila Kunis in “Black Swan”
When “Black Swan” hit theaters in 2010, audiences were captivated by the intense and mesmerizing on-screen chemistry between Natalie Portman and Mila Kunis. The psychological thriller, directed by Darren Aronofsky, follows the story of Nina (Portman), a dedicated ballerina who finds herself locked in a competitive and obsessive relationship with her fellow dancer, Lily (Kunis).
The palpable tension and connection between the two actresses brought an extra layer of depth to the film, adding to the overall sense of unease and suspense. Portman’s portrayal of Nina’s fragile mental state perfectly complemented Kunis’s confident and enigmatic performance as Lily, creating a compelling dynamic that kept viewers on the edge of their seats.

Behind the Scenes: How Natalie Portman and Mila Kunis Prepared for Their Roles in “Black Swan”
When it comes to preparing for a role, actors often go to great lengths to fully embody their characters. This was certainly the case for Natalie Portman and Mila Kunis as they prepared for their roles in the psychological thriller “Black Swan”. The film, directed by Darren Aronofsky, required both actresses to delve deep into the world of professional ballet, pushing them to their physical and emotional limits.
Portman, who portrayed the lead role of Nina Sayers, dedicated herself to intense ballet training for over a year before filming began. She spent long hours in the studio perfecting her technique and mastering the physical demands of the art form. In addition to ballet training, Portman also underwent rigorous strength conditioning to ensure that she could convincingly embody a professional ballerina. Her dedication to the role paid off, earning her critical acclaim and an Academy Award for Best Actress.
On the other hand, Kunis, who played the role of Lily, a rival ballerina to Portman’s character, also committed herself to rigorous training. While she had some previous dance experience, Kunis underwent extensive ballet training to prepare for the role. She worked closely with a professional ballet instructor to refine her technique and develop the grace and precision required for the role. The hard work and dedication of both actresses were evident in their compelling performances, showcasing the depth of their commitment to their craft.
The Evolution of Natalie Portman and Mila Kunis’ Careers Since “Black Swan
Following their critically acclaimed roles in the 2010 psychological thriller “Black Swan,” Natalie Portman and Mila Kunis have taken divergent paths in their acting careers. Portman, who won an Academy Award for her portrayal of Nina Sayers, a ballerina striving for perfection, has continued to establish herself as a versatile and respected actress in Hollywood. On the other hand, Kunis has pursued a mix of comedic and dramatic roles, showcasing her range and talent beyond her breakthrough performance as the seductive and enigmatic Lily.
Since “Black Swan,” Natalie Portman has headlined major blockbuster films such as “Thor” and “Annihilation,” while also delivering standout performances in critically acclaimed projects like “Jackie” and “Vox Lux.” Additionally, she has ventured into filmmaking, making her directorial debut with the drama “A Tale of Love and Darkness.” Meanwhile, Mila Kunis has transitioned into more light-hearted fare, starring in comedies like “Ted” and “Bad Moms,” demonstrating her ability to tackle diverse genres and connect with audiences in a different capacity.

Q&A
Q: Who is Natalie Portman and Mila Kunis?
A: Natalie Portman and Mila Kunis are both actresses who have appeared in numerous films and television shows.
Q: What is the relationship between Natalie Portman and Mila Kunis?
A: Natalie Portman and Mila Kunis are friends and co-stars. They both appeared in the 2010 film “Black Swan” together.
Q: When did Natalie Portman and Mila Kunis work together?
A: Natalie Portman and Mila Kunis worked together in the 2010 film “Black Swan,” where they played rival ballerinas.
Q: What is the significance of Natalie Portman and Mila Kunis working together in “Black Swan”?
A: The film garnered critical acclaim and brought both actresses widespread recognition for their performances. Natalie Portman also won an Academy Award for Best Actress for her role in the film.
Q: Are there any other projects Natalie Portman and Mila Kunis have worked on together?
A: Besides “Black Swan,” Natalie Portman and Mila Kunis have not appeared in any other projects together.
Q: What are some other notable films and roles for Natalie Portman and Mila Kunis?
A: Natalie Portman is known for her roles in “Leon: The Professional,” “V for Vendetta,” and the “Star Wars” prequel trilogy, while Mila Kunis is recognized for her performances in “That ’70s Show,” “Forgetting Sarah Marshall,” and “Friends with Benefits.
